It has just been a week, but there are already a lot of things that had happened in K-dramaland. After the hit series "Penthouse" finished its first season on Tuesday, they achieved an amazing 28.8 percent rating for its final episode. The drama started with a good rating, and as expected, they also finished their run with a high rating, which is why viewers are convinced that they can also beat their own records for second season.

Every week is a new chance to binge-watch the most exciting and interesting K-dramas. According to AGB Nielson, from Jan. 4 to Jan. 10, here is the list of the most-viewed series.

Starting from Monday to Tuesday dramas, "Secret Royal Inspector" garnered a 5.7 percent rating for their fifth episode and went up to 6.5 percent on their sixth episode. Of course, the most awaited episodes of "Penthouse" also had an amazing increase in the viewership ratings from episode 20. They recorded an average score of 23.8 percent, which increased to 28.8 percent for their final episode.

tvN drama "Awaken" have dropped their average record from 4.8 percent to 4.6 percent. Same with Wednesday-Thursday KBS drama "Cheat On Me If You Can" which garnered an average rating of 3.1 percent for their 9th episode and decreased to 3.0 percent during their 10th episode.

Meanwhile, "Run On" have a good standing for they have increased their viewership record from 2.8 percent during their 7th episode and went up to 3.8 percent on their 8th episode. tvN romantic comedy drama starring ASTRO's Cha Eun Woo, Moon Ga Young, and Hwang In Yeop, "True Beauty," had an average record of 3.9 percent during their 7th episode and dropped to 2.8 percent on their 8th episode.

The Friday-Saturday dramas "Fly Dragon" and "Hush" had contrast in their ratings. On the 15th episode of the series, it recorded an average rating of 5.2 percent and had a sudden increase during their 16th episode with an average score of 5.4 percent. On the other hand, "Hush" slowly dropped from 2.7 percent to 2.3 percent.

Making the best ratings are the weekend dramas starting from "Homemade Love Story," which has the highest ratings among all dramas. It recorded an average percent of 30.9 during its 33rd episode and rose to 33.6 percent. The series also became the most-watched K-drama in Korea today.

Meanwhile, "The Uncanny Counter" is always on the go in breaking their own rating records, from 8.7 percent to 10.6 percent. Same with tvN drama "Mr. Queen," which garnered an average score of 12.1 percent on their 9th episode and increased to 12.8 percent during the 10th episode.
